The group Weezer is set to perform at the Central Wharf along the Erie Canal Harbor on Friday, July 13.
The group has been performing since forming in Los Angeles in 1992.
The Buffalo Place news release says "Weezer has gone from nerdy alt-rock heroes to cult figures to arena-filling superstars. Their string of hits stretching from 1994 to today are instantly recognizable and include mega hits like 'Undone -- the Sweater Song,' 'Buddy Holly,' 'Beverly Hills,' and 'Pork and Beans.' Critics categorize the band as alt rock, power pop, pop punk, and even indie rock, but music lovers everywhere simply refer to them as their favorite band."
